macd-gm wrote:Wow. What the heck. I'm all for it but was that necessary? Wasn't he already under contract with us?

He signed a 2 way GLeague contract in which he was alowed to be with the big club for a max of 45 days. I think he has now surpassed his 45 days with all the injuries we had.
He initially signed a 2 year GL contract so I will assume it's a similar 2 year NBA contract for the remainder of this year and next (most likely unguaranteed).
This now opens up a spot for another 2way GLEAGUE contract for some other player.
